**Q: Why did my request get a 429 from the Tollgate gateway?**

Tollgate enforces per-service token buckets: 200 requests/minute default, bursts up to 50. Limits are keyed on the calling service identity, not IP. If you're reviewing code that retries on 429, check it honors the Retry-After header and backs off exponentially — hammering the gateway triggers a temporary ban. Custom limits require a quota entry in the gateway config repo, approved by the platform team. For quota increases or disputes, email the gateway owners at the address below.

escalation mailbox, fahaf-bajep: druael@lumiccorp.internal

Subject: Eventspine Schema Registry — v4.2 rollout tonight

On-call: Eventspine v4.2 deploys at 02:00. Schema validation is now strict-mode by default; producers with unregistered event shapes will be rejected, not warned. Watch the Lanternfall dashboard for rejection spikes and page the Corvid team if sustained. For correlation when filing incidents, reference the trace token below.

trace token, bagag-kawep: htk6_d2d45a

Subject: Renderloft key rotation — action needed

Hi all, welcome to the transcode team. We rotate credentials for the Renderloft farm quarterly, and this quarter's rotation completes Friday. Jobs submitted with the old key will fail validation after that. Please update your worker configs and local submit scripts this week. The new key for the Renderloft scheduler API is below.

app token of fajop-fahif = qvz4-AnML

## Step 2: Update Rate Limit Bindings

Welcome to the Corvel platform. In this step you will migrate your service's rate-limit bindings from the deprecated per-route syntax to the new tiered policy model in the Harrowgate gateway. Do this before enabling the v5 router, otherwise requests fall back to the global default and may be throttled unexpectedly. Apply the following policy values.

config for fafog-bahof:
ULAWYN_HOST=ulawyn.tolvaqsys.internal
ULAWYN_PORT=5000